Went to visit a friend this past week that has a yard full of Trucks and cars he's collected while towing over the years. I've must have glanced at this Brown Oldsmobile for the past two years figuring it's just a plain jane Delta car. He tells me he and a friend in late 77 purchased two Oldsmobile Pace cars, one they painted brown, and dropped a cam in it. Car has the original 403 -- The only sign left that it was a pace car is the Silver paint on the door jambs and the 403 under the hood.

Here are a couple of neat 65 Impalas. The first one here is in a yard in upstate NY. Framingham car, red/red 396 SS 4 speed. Still has the orig engine in it, and the tranny is supposedly in a pile with several other Muncies that were blown in this car.

This second car was also really cool. I saw it while out exploring junkyards in Indiana during the National Impala Assoc. convention last July. The yard was crushing out after over 30 years worth of stuff. It's a Flint built black/red plain Impala 409 4 speed. It even had a top dash clock originally https://www.yenko.net/ubbthreads/imag...mlins/cool.gif Unfortunately it was way too far gone to save, plus, somebody swiped the cowl taghttps://www.yenko.net/ubbthreads/imag...thumbsdown.gif
